Plan 7–10 days for two or three regions, such as Zürich, Lucerne, and the Bernese Oberland. Trying to cover too many mountain destinations can make the trip feel rushed.
-
June through September is best for hiking and mountain excursions. December through March is ideal for skiing and winter scenery. Some mountain transportation and trails close during the quieter spring and autumn periods.
-
Cards are widely accepted. Keep some Swiss francs for small businesses, markets, mountain facilities, and public restrooms.
-
Switzerland’s trains, buses, boats, and mountain railways are highly connected, making public transportation the easiest option for most itineraries. Compare individual fares and regional passes before buying a nationwide travel pass.
-
Bring sturdy shoes, layers, sun protection, and a waterproof jacket. Temperatures can change quickly with elevation, even during summer.
